Transaction a8077b6e569d9513ad56c6839e5a01044e75f15ef030e086393a7701b0a66632

1 Input
2 Outputs
  • a8077b6e569d9513ad56c6839e5a01044e75f15ef030e086393a7701b0a66632:0
  • value  2334660
    address  3MMfeAdp576d96YmARJsaG4Nk94gcdADB1
  • a8077b6e569d9513ad56c6839e5a01044e75f15ef030e086393a7701b0a66632:1
  • value  381645
    address  3KXw3Jih5SCvSYfb8KNUsF8P2LQotWCzJn